This village is classified entirely rural at the 2011 Census, so urban population share does not apply. Density, land area and decadal growth are not published in the Primary Census Abstract. See Methodology.

Baidha in context

With 2,008 people at the 2011 Census, Baidha was the 307th most populous of its district's 1961 villages, above the district average of 1,096.

Literacy stood at 49.24%, 18.1 points below the district's rural average of 67.29%.

The sex ratio was 842 women per 1,000 men (65 below the district's rural figure of 907).
